Menu or Clickbar?

I am setting up in EQ2 again and looking for some input on group window overlays.

What would be everyone's preference now that menus are here? Should I use a Click Bar overlay or can menus do a better job?

I would want 4 buttons on the group window overlay (heals, rescue, cure etc) also need a target overlay (stun, interrupt etc).

Re: Menu or Clickbar?

Click Bars are better if you want to be able to do different things depending on how you activate a button. Click Bars let you assign one Action to a variety of click combos, e.g. shift+mouse1 and alt+mouse2.

Menus are otherwise better in every way. You don't have to click on a Menu, you can assign Hotkeys. You can reuse templates to make more than one of a certain kind of Menu. You can override parts of a Menu for specific teams or characters. You can switch out the Button Set on your Menu or even borrow specific buttons from a Button Set -- you can pull the Repeater toggle button onto your own Menu and it will keep synced with the original (GL doing that with a Click Bar). etc... :)

Thanks Lax.

I'll stick with Click Bars in this case as I like to be able to have a left and right click option but never use hotkeys for these actions.
I hadn't thought of using a shift + click...maybe I can cram even more onto these bars :)
